- An ironic situation is one that turns out to be the opposite of what we—or the characters in the story— expect. Describe the situational irony in the story.
- List TWO topics from the story.
- Identify and write one main theme (in one complete sentence). Theme is an insight about life, similar to a lesson, that anyone might relate to. Do not include characters' names in the theme. This should be a COMPLETE sentence! For example, the following is a theme from A Christmas Carol:
Happiness comes from giving to others, rather than being selfish.
Now think of one from "The Gift of the Magi."
- How is that theme developed throughout the story? Consider the plot (storyline) and how the characters change.
5. What do you think this story, written a century ago, has to say about our consumer society today? Do you think some people equate love with money? Consider advertising, the amount of money we spend on gifts, and the value placed on having many possessions.
